: I love that census. One of the best censuses to read is the Whitley
Co, IN
: one for 1860 or 1870. I can't remember which one it is, but it has
comments
: on the people written in the margin by the census taker. It says
things like
: " Sharp as a tack" or "Never shuts up" or "pinches a
penny" If you
have
: anyone in that county, you MUST look at this census. Unfortunately
my people
: had no comments.
:
: I was looking through Whitley Co because it is not indexed in the
older 1860
: IN indexes. The new everyname index includes Whitley Co but not the
older
: indexes. I would remind anyone using the older indexes that most
states have
: several counties left out. Most of the omitted counties started with
the
: letter W. It is probable that the original databases on CD ommitted
some
: counties because they didn't have room for all of them on a CD.
Later CD's
: simply continued the error.
